jing6667
路人甲
路人甲
  • 注册日期2005-08-19
  • 发帖数22
  • QQ
  • 铜币129枚
  • 威望0点
  • 贡献值0点
  • 银元0个
阅读:1772回复:2

Geodatabase多条件查询的问

楼主#
更多 发布于:2007-07-06 13:19
<DIV>Access的Geodatabase,使用IFeatureClass的Serch方法查找Feature<BR>多条件查询时总是出错<BR>例如:<BR>  strClause="OBJECTID >100 and population>100000000 "<BR> set     pFeautureCursor=pFeatureClass.search(strClause,false)<BR>不论连接符or、 and都出错,提示如下:<BR>参数不足,期待是1 <BR><BR>期待知道的朋友不吝赐教,先谢了</DIV><BR >
喜欢0 评分0
hanunhua
路人甲
路人甲
  • 注册日期2005-03-21
  • 发帖数17
  • QQ
  • 铜币149枚
  • 威望0点
  • 贡献值0点
  • 银元0个
1楼#
发布于:2007-07-11 11:22
<P>应该是(C#表示的):</P>
<P>IQueryFilter  = new QueryFilter();<BR>pQf.WhereClause = ="OBJECTID >100 and population>100000000 ";<BR> pFeautureCursor=pFeatureClass.search(pQf ,false)<BR></P>
举报 回复(0) 喜欢(0)     评分
zengnjin1985090
路人甲
路人甲
  • 注册日期2006-12-02
  • 发帖数26
  • QQ
  • 铜币43枚
  • 威望0点
  • 贡献值0点
  • 银元0个
2楼#
发布于:2007-07-16 20:33
   对,参数为IQueryFilter,不是strClause
举报 回复(0) 喜欢(0)     评分
游客

返回顶部